Deck Sanding Service in Redmond, WA
Deck sanding services involve carefully removing the top layer of old, weathered wood from a deck surface to reveal a smooth, clean foundation. This process is commonly used on wooden decks that have become rough, splintered, or stained over time, helping to prepare the surface for staining, sealing, or finishing. Homeowners often request deck sanding to restore the appearance of their outdoor spaces, improve safety by reducing splinters, and extend the lifespan of the deck by creating a better surface for protective treatments.
Before requesting deck sanding services, property owners should consider the current condition of their deck, including any existing paint, stain, or sealant that may need to be removed. It is also useful to understand the type of wood used and whether any repairs are needed prior to sanding. Proper preparation, such as clearing the deck of furniture and debris, can help ensure the process is efficient and effective. Clarifying the desired outcome, whether for a natural finish or for subsequent staining, can help guide the sanding approach.

Deck Sanding Service Questions
What is deck sanding? Deck sanding involves smoothing the surface of a wooden deck to remove roughness, splinters, and old finishes, preparing it for staining or sealing.
Why should a deck be sanded? Sanding helps restore the deck’s appearance, extends its lifespan, and ensures a better adhesion for protective finishes.
What types of decks are suitable for sanding? Most wooden decks, including pressure-treated, cedar, and redwood, benefit from sanding to improve their look and durability.
Is deck sanding necessary before staining? Yes, sanding creates a clean, smooth surface that allows stain or sealant to penetrate evenly and last longer.
